Effective Communication With Clients

Effective communication is key to successful freelancing in web development and design. This involves active listening to understand the client’s needs. It is important to ask clarifying questions and ensure that both parties are on the same page. Providing clear and concise project proposals can also help ensure that the client understands the scope and goals of the project. Setting expectations and boundaries from the beginning can help prevent misunderstandings and conflicts later on. This includes discussing deadlines, milestones, and potential roadblocks. Good communication skills can help build trust with clients and lead to repeat business.

Managing Web Development Projects As A Freelancer

As a web development freelancer, managing your projects effectively is the key to success. Utilizing project management tools such as Trello, Asana, or Monday.com can help you organize your tasks and keep track of your progress. It’s important to create a project timeline and stick to it, ensuring you deliver projects on time. Collaborating with clients effectively can be a challenge, but making use of communication channels such as Slack or Zoom can help you stay in touch and keep them informed on the project progress. Additionally, clear and regular communication with clients can prevent any misunderstandings or miscommunications, ensuring a smooth workflow and successful project completion.

Determining Hourly Rates VS Project-based Pricing
Web development freelancers face the constant challenge of determining the best pricing strategy for their services. They have to weigh the benefits and drawbacks of two primary methods: charging an hourly rate or offering project-based pricing.
Factors to Consider in Pricing
When deciding on their pricing strategy, web developers should take into account several factors:
  • Their level of experience and expertise
  • The complexity of the project
  • The duration of the project
  • The scope of the work involved
  • Their desired income and profit margin
Negotiating Rates with Clients
Freelancers should be flexible but firm when negotiating rates with clients. They should communicate clearly their pricing model and the value they offer. It’s essential to set clear expectations and goals and manage the client’s expectations from the beginning.

Managing Finances As A Web Development Freelancer

As a web development freelancer, managing finances is crucial for long-term success. To start, create and maintain a budget that tracks income and expenses. This can help identify areas where expenses can be cut and revenue increased. Additionally, invoicing and payment processing should be streamlined to ensure timely payments. Consider using an invoicing software to automate this process. Freelancers should also be aware of tax considerations such as self-employment taxes and the deduction of business expenses. Keeping accurate records and consulting with a tax professional can help navigate these complexities. By implementing these strategies, web development freelancers can maintain financial stability and maximize their earnings.

Freelancing in web development and design is a rewarding career choice, but it can also come with its challenges. As a freelancer, you will face hurdles such as managing difficult clients, dealing with scope creep, and handling periods of low project volume.

Managing Difficult Clients

Managing difficult clients can be a tricky task, but it is essential to maintain your professionalism. Always keep communication lines open and be clear about expectations from the beginning. If a client becomes overly demanding or unreasonable, take a step back and look at the contract’s terms to ensure that you are not overburdening yourself.

Dealing With Scope Creep

Scope creep is an inevitable part of web development projects, and as a freelancer, you must learn to navigate it effectively. Keep a defined project scope from the outset, and regularly communicate with clients on any potential changes. If a client asks for additional work outside of the initial scope, be sure to update the contract before proceeding.

Handling Periods Of Low Project Volume

Low project volume can be a challenging time, but it is essential to keep yourself productive. Use this time to upskill or work on personal projects that you may have been putting off. Networking and marketing yourself can also help secure new projects in the future.
